Marukyan is Confused; Thinks I'm 'Threatening' - Manukyan
Gagik Manukyan, a member of the National Assembly from the "Armenia" faction, writes on his Facebook page: "Marukyan is confused; he thinks I'm 'threatening'... Apparently, there is someone who has privatized the status of a special envoy - Edmon Marukyan. My sarcasm yesterday, that I will try to clarify the functions of a special envoy with legislative initiative and prohibit him from continuing to flatter his boss, lick boots, and justify every nonsense, has been interpreted as an alleged infringement on his persona, prompting him to respond with a pathetic post.
Let me state two facts. The man has already privatized the position and considers himself the only ambassador of Nikol's special assignments. (Let him enjoy it, but he should take a bath afterward...). The second point is that I simply don't understand how Marukyan has contracted this illness of counting everything in money and cash. Let him explain. However, the fact that after his beloved Alen Simonyan, Marukyan is talking about not being deprived of his parliamentary salary raises serious doubts.
To conclude briefly: he shouldn't worry too much; I won't be proposing a change in the law, and he will remain a special envoy. But if he reads my previous post attentively, he will understand that he is a well-dancing ambassador for Nikol, with all the consequences attached… Ah, I’m not threatening… I'm merely noting the fact."
